KABUL: At least five children were killed and two others wounded in an explosive device blast in Afghanistan’s southern Helmand province, Bakhtar News Agency reported on Friday.
The incident happened on Friday morning, after an unexploded projectile went off killing five children and injuring two others in Marja district of this province, the state-controlled agency said.
Remnants of unexploded ordinance are still taking lives mostly children in the country.
